Instructions
 

Prepare the Ingredients

  • Soak the basmati rice and chana dal in separate bowls of water for at least 30 minutes.
  • Finely chop the green chilies and ginger. Chop the coriander leaves.

Sauté the Spices and Aromatics

  • Heat the ghee and vegetable oil in a large pot or wok over medium heat.
  • Add the whole spices (peppercorns, cardamom pods, cloves, bay leaves, and cinnamon stick) and sauté for about 30 seconds, or until fragrant.
  • Add the cashews and sauté for 2-3 minutes, or until lightly golden brown.

Cook the Chana Dal

  • Add the finely chopped green chilies and ginger to the pot and sauté for another minute.
  • Stir in the chana dal, turmeric powder, and salt. Sauté for 1-2 minutes.
  • Pour in 3 cups of water, bring to a simmer, and then cover and cook for 5-7 minutes, or until the chana dal is partially cooked.

Incorporate Yogurt and Rice

  • Whisk the yogurt to make it smooth and then gently stir it into the partially cooked chana dal.
  • Add the soaked rice and stir well to combine. Add additional water (up to 1 cup more) if needed, ensuring the liquid covers the rice and dal by about an inch.

Simmer and Finish

  • Bring the mixture to a gentle simmer, cover the pot, and reduce the heat to low. Cook for 15-20 minutes, or until the rice is fully cooked and the liquid is absorbed.
  • Stir in the raisins and garam masala.
  • Gently mix in 1 teaspoon of ghee. Garnish with fresh coriander leaves.

Serve

  • Serve the Chana Dal Khichri hot, as a comforting and nutritious meal.

Recipe Notes

Expert Tips for the Perfect Chana Dal Khichri

  • For a richer flavor, toast the chana dal lightly in a dry pan before soaking.
  • Adjust the amount of green chilies according to your spice preference. If you prefer a milder khichri, use fewer chilies or remove the seeds.
  • Adding a squeeze of lemon juice at the end brightens the flavors and adds a touch of tanginess.
  • Feel free to experiment with other vegetables, such as chopped carrots, peas, or spinach, for added nutrition and flavor.
